Water tanks

In the first picture, you will find one water tank in an Omani house. These are private villa-type houses. All the members of the house consume water from the same tank. They pay the water bill according to a single meter attached to the inlet of the single water tank.

In the next two photographs, you can see that there are multiple water tanks. One tank for each unit or apartment in the building; residential or commercial unit. Each tank's inlet has a meter set to calculate the bills separately. So that the tenants have to pay water bills according to their consumption. Not like the total bill is divided equally among the tenants.
